Killadelphia

Killadelphia
 n.— «He said calling Philadelphia “Killadelphia” is a bum wrap because the number of homicides is lower than in past years.» —“Outgoing Police Commissioner Says ‘Killadelphia’ Is Bum Wrap” WCAU-TV (Philadelphia, Pennsylvania) Jan. 4, 2008. (source: Double-Tongued Dictionary)
